The Child Welfare and Policy and Practice Group is a private,
non-profit organization developed to assist child welfare systems
to create, design and manage organizational change that results in
improved practice and outcomes for children and their families.
The Child Welfare Group consists of child welfare and mental health
professionals with experience in designing and implementing successful
system change and in improving front line child welfare practice. The
Child Welfare Policy and Practice Group offers assistance to agencies
and organizations seeking to improve their ability to protect children
from harm, strengthen families and provide permanence and stability for
their children in their care.
